The San Luis Valley of Colorado is located nearly centered on
the Southerly State Line next to New Mexico. Although it appears flat and
without relief, it is located at the high elevation of around 7,500 feet above
sea level. One unusual feature that you can see from the image above is that
the valley is surrounded by mountains in almost every direction making it
appear to be protected by geographic features. From a high altitude the SLV can
be distinguished easily.
